How guest reviews work
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We use a weighted review system which means that the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

Verified reviewClose to the old city. Room was clean at check-in.
Room was clean, when I moved in, but I've stayed 7 nights, and not even the thrash can was emptied during this time. So at the end of my stay, the room was somewhat dirty. I think once in 3-4 days some minimal cleaning shall be done and at least the thrash can shall be emptied. There was no bathtub outlet or mop to clean up the water after shower. Fridge is only in the common kitchen, which is in the basement - my room was on the 3rd floor, and there was no elevator, so it is not too practical.

Verified reviewThe location is convenient, electric key works fine, sheets were clean
Weather was not very hot (23-25) but there was very hot at times in the room, and there was only one table fan which was a bit broken too. There was one towel for each person, but not a single hand towel, toiletries also minimal. We had one roll of toilet paper for 3 people for 2 nights. Went to ask more from the front desk, and the person did not even get up to reach into a bag to give us one more roll. So they were very used to people coming to ask for more. All in all, the entire experience had a very “bare minimum” feel. Price is of course not bad, but considering what else is available, we felt it was not really worth it.
Thanks for your detailed feedback, Sanni. Our historic building sadly means no air conditioning is possible, but fans are available on request and we’ll certainly check the one you mentioned. As a hostel we keep things simple to offer some of the lowest rates in Tallinn, but basics like towels and toilet paper are of course available. Some more extras, like toiletries and extra towels can be bought from reception if needed, but they aren't included in rooms. Apologies for the toilet paper being so limited in your room - this was an oversight by us, but as you mentioned, more is always available at our 24h reception. Fat Margaret's
